One of my regular customers is a woman named Helen. Helen and Jack were married for over 60 years. They were high school sweethearts, raised children, grand children, great-grand children, and built a long-lasting life together. Jack passed away last October. He had been sick for some time. The day he passed, he told Helen that he didn't want to leave her, but he just couldn't hold on any longer. She told him it was okay to let go.

Yesterday, Helen showed me a beautiful diamond ring set, a wedding set. The ring with the large single diamond was inscribed "Jack and Helen" on the inside of the band. The band with multiple small diamonds was inscribed with the date of their marriage.

Before Jack passed, when it became perfectly clear that he was going to have to leave Helen, he did something that brings tears to my eyes as I am typing this. He wanted Helen to have a birthday present from him, even though he knew he would be gone. He somehow ordered the diamond ring set and arranged to have it delivered to Helen on her birthday. So on her birthday, even though Jack has been gone almost a year, Helen received this very precious gift from him, to remind her of how much he always loved her.

All ANYONE on this planet could ever hope for is to be loved like that.
